This is fascinating-

Or at least Reuters thinks so. For the 8th time in 5 days, Reuters has posted the message: "First Data Corp. (NYSE:FDC - news), a payment systems and information management firm, announced plans on Thursday to close its Innovis consumer credit reporting operations, resulting in a pre-tax charge to earnings of about $145 million for the period ended Dec. 31."

For a service that misses at least 50% of all the financial news that's out there, this is blanket coverage. Summing the "news" provided by Reuters since 31 Dec 98 as it appears on Yahoo!, FDC has laid off 1200 employees, vice the 150 actual, and taken a quarterly charge of $1.16 billion, vice the $145 mil. actual. Doesn't the term "news" imply something "new"? How many Innovis units does FDC have available for closure? How many Innovis units does FDC have available for closure anyway? Or is it just closing the same one over and over....?
